## Artifact Signing — SDK Parity Notes (Weekly Sync)

Kestrel SDK for Android reached parity with the Swift client this sprint: offline queueing, batched telemetry, and retry semantics now match. Both SDKs ship as signed artifacts from the same pipeline. Remaining gap: background sync throttling, targeted next sprint. Verify both release bundles before tagging. Both artifacts validate against the shared signing key below.

signing key of kawig-fafog = bky19_6Fypv1qws7J8qJtaYjX

## Closing the Ferndale Office (Managers Only)

Quick heads-up for department heads: we're winding down the Ferndale office by end of Q2. It's a small site — nine staff — and everyone is being offered remote roles or transfers to Westholt. Please don't discuss this beyond this group until HR finishes individual conversations. Lease exit costs are modest and already budgeted. Questions go to Tomas Reade. The reasoning is laid out in the confidential note just below.

management briefing: Headcount on the Belix team goes from 60 to 93 by the end of November. Gross margin on Belix came in at 23 percent against a plan of 47 percent.

Handover — Top Floor Quiet Room

Priya, the quiet room on level 9 at Calder House is now bookable again after the ventilation fix. Please keep the blinds down until the glare film arrives, and log any booking clashes with facilities. The door lock was rekeyed on Tuesday, so use the new code below.

badge for fajog-fahap: bdg-G-50

Key ceremony checklist — item 7 (Parcelwise webhook signing key)

Release manager: before rotating the Parcelwise parcel-tracking webhook signing key, confirm both custodians are present and the Larkfield HSM session is logged. Generate the new keypair inside the enclave only; never export private material. To re-seal the escrow shard after rotation, the ceremony tool will prompt once, at which point enter the recovery passphrase that follows.

recovery phrase for fajeg-kawep: druix-gorius-briax-ulaeth-fraox-lammir-pelox-jormir-pelwyn-julir